Repertoire:  
 
Currently he presents his own one or two man show, at theatres in Portugal, plays piano for The Good Time Jazz Band who travel all over Portugal, Spain and even The Cape Verde islands off the coast of Senegal, playing at Jazz Festivals and concerts; is Musical Director for the Old Time Music Hall on the Algarve, as well as playing for Clive Dunn in a wonderful revue.

 

He is instrumental in starting the Portimau Acoustic Music Evenings, where Sad Pig were such a success in Feb 2004 that they will be repeating the tour in May 2005.

Other info:     

Graham Cooper, erstwhile co writer and performer with Harvey Andrews and others in the past, has been living in The Algarve, Portugal, since April 2000. He originally meant to retire, sit on the back porch and sip red wine. Nothing could be further from the truth.

He will be in the UK from March 3rd to March 13th. 2005, with gigs at Porkies on the 4th. Swinton on the 7th. and Cannock on the 11th. Appearing with Graham on these dates will be fine guitarist singer Daryl Bye, also from Algarve.
